    Effective Ways to Remove Vaseline Stains from Fabric

    Vaseline is a popular product known for its moisturizing properties and versatile uses, including skincare and lubrication. However, its oily nature can lead to unsightly stains on fabric, making it a challenge to remove. Whether it’s a favorite shirt, a cherished tablecloth, or a cozy blanket, finding a way to eliminate those greasy marks is essential for maintaining the appearance and longevity of your textiles. The difficulty of removing Vaseline stains lies in its thick, waxy consistency, which can cling to fibers and require special treatment to effectively break it down.     Can Fleas Travel on Humans to Infest Another House?

    Fleas are tiny, agile insects that have been a nuisance to humans and pets for centuries. These resilient pests are known for their rapid reproduction and ability to thrive in various environments. Fleas are not only a source of discomfort but can also pose health risks by transmitting diseases and causing allergic reactions. While most people associate fleas with pets, their ability to travel and infest new areas raises the question: can fleas travel on humans to infest another house?
